Recently, we have received several questions from our Concealed Carry Permit Holders and other members of the community about whether wearing a mask to protect yourself from the COVID-19 Virus while legally carrying concealed violates the law.
Some individuals site North Carolina General Statute 14-12.8. This statute refers to wearing a mask of the purpose of concealing one’s identity.
Our attorney has researched this issue and we can assure you, there is no General Statute prohibiting you from wearing a mask to protect yourself from the virus and legally carrying concealed.
